The 2006 ½kg Australian Silver Lunar “Year of the Dog” is a standout release from The Perth Mint’s first Lunar Series, honouring the eleventh animal in the ancient Chinese zodiac. Struck from 99.9% pure silver, this substantial coin combines impressive size with exquisite craftsmanship, making it a prized piece for both collectors and investors.

According to Chinese tradition, those born in the Year of the Dog are loyal, honest, and possess a strong sense of duty. The reverse of the coin features an intricately detailed depiction of a German Shepherd standing alert, symbolising vigilance and devotion. Surrounding the design are the inscriptions “Year of the Dog” and the Chinese character for “Dog”, along with The Perth Mint’s ‘P’ mintmark.

The obverse bears the effigy of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II, along with the coin’s weight, purity, and monetary denomination.
